Types of Products For Gutter Service
Gutter Cleaning Wands
Extendable wands with spray nozzles designed to rinse out gutters from the ground level, reducing ladder use.
Gutter Scoops and Trowels
Manual tools for removing debris directly from gutters, ideal for detailed cleaning.
Gutter Guards and Screens
Protective covers that prevent leaves and debris from entering the gutter system, minimizing cleaning needs.
Power Blowers and Vacuums
Equipment equipped with specialized attachments for blowing out or vacuuming debris from gutters.
Gutter Repair Kits
Sets that include sealants, patching compounds, and brackets for fixing leaks and damage.
Extension Poles
Long poles that attach to cleaning tools or sprayers to reach high gutters safely.
Gutter Sealants and Caulks
Materials used to seal leaks and joints in gutter systems.
Ladder Accessories
Safety accessories such as stabilizers and harnesses to enhance ladder stability during gutter work.
Roof-Integrated Gutter Systems
Complete gutter solutions integrated with roofing for seamless water drainage.
Gutter Cleaning Robots
Automated devices designed to navigate and clean gutters with minimal manual effort.

Manual gutter cleaning tools, such as scoops and trowels, allow homeowners to remove leaves and debris by hand, often used in conjunction with ladders or extension poles. For those seeking a safer and more efficient approach, gutter cleaning wands and spray attachments enable users to wash out gutters from the ground, reducing the need for climbing. Additionally, gutter guards and screens help prevent debris from entering the system in the first place, reducing maintenance frequency.
For more comprehensive gutter maintenance, professionals often utilize power tools like cordless blowers with specialized attachments or motorized augers that can clear blockages quickly. Repair kits, including sealants, patching compounds, and replacement brackets, help address leaks and structural issues without the need for full system replacement. When selecting gutter service products, it is important to consider compatibility with existing gutter types, ease of use, and durability to ensure long-term effectiveness and safety.
Key Buying Considerations
- Compatibility with existing gutter types and sizes
- Ease of use and ergonomic design for safety and comfort
- Durability and material quality to withstand weather conditions
- Extension reach to access high or hard-to-reach gutters
- Effectiveness in debris removal or water flow improvement
- Availability of replacement parts and accessories
- Safety features, especially when working from ladders or heights
- Maintenance requirements and ease of cleaning tools
- Compatibility with power sources if using powered equipment
- Cost-effectiveness and value for the features offered
- Size and weight for portability and storage
- Brand reputation and customer reviews
- Warranty or satisfaction guarantees
- Availability of professional support or customer service
- Environmental considerations, such as non-corrosive materials
